HIGHLIGHTS

  • MARKET TREND—lower across the Board: CZ: down $.0150; SX: down $.0550; WZ: down $.0350; KWZ: down $.04

  • MACRO:  Far-right party wins seats in German election—1st time in 70 years, Merkel re-elected; Japan announced $18 billion stimulus package. ASIA—Mostly lower:  Nikkei, +0.50%; Shanghai, -0.35%; Hang Seng, -1.36%.  EUROPE: Mostly lower:  DAX,+0.12%; FTSE, -0.24%; CAC, -0.28%.   WALL STREET—Futures are weaker—DOW, -15; S&P, -2.00; NAS, -5.25.  EXTERNALS:  $ Index+.278 @ 92.245; Gold+$1.00 @ $1,294; Oct crude:+$0.01 @ $51.04/bl.  

  • T-storm Weather: Heavy rain (1.00”-3.00”) affects much of central & southern U.S. Plains through Wed., while much of  northern Plains & northwest third of Corn Belt will be affected by light to moderate rain of 0.50”-1.00” through today.  In contrast, areas of high pressure keep the southeast two-thirds of the Corn Belt and Delta dry over much of the next 10 to 14 days.  The central U.S. will be sharply divided by hot weather across the southeast half and chilly weather across the northwest half through Tue.

  • CZ, down $.0150 @ $3.52; CH, down $.0125 @ $3.6475.  The funds bought 5 K to close out the week

  • SX, down $.0550 @ $9.7875; SF, down $.0550 @ $9.89.  Funds:  bot 8 SB; 6 SBM; sold 3 BO.  Board Crush: $.83, -1; LY: $.79

  • WZ, down $.0350 @ $4.46; WH, down $.0350 @ $4.66.  The funds were said to be even in Friday’s trade

 

 

CORN/SORGHUM

  • December 2017 corn futures on Fri. closed at $3.53 ½; one year ago, December 2016 corn futures settled at $3.36 ½

  • Consultant: USDA Crop Progress report—U.S. Corn Good/Excellent est. at 59-61% vs. 61% last week and 74% last year 

  • ATI Research: U.S. corn harvest on average increases approximately 6% over Sep. 17-24 to approximately 17%

  • T-storm Weather: U.S. corn harvest is likely to accelerate across the southeast two-thirds of the Corn Belt and Delta through at least the first week of October

  • Export Inspections released at 10 am CDT; Corn, 35.9 mbu needed; 26.6 last week.  Milo—4.1 needed; 2.6 last week

SOYBEANS/WHEAT

  • Consultant: USDA Crop Progress report—U.S. Soybean Good/Excellent est. at 57-59% v. 59% last week & 73% last year 

  • T-storm Weather: Very heavy rainfall of 1.00” to 3.00” impacts the U.S. Plains and far western Corn Belt through Wednesday, slowing soybean harvest.  Sharply drier weather further east to support harvest progress into early Oct.

  • Export Inspections released at 10 am CDT; Soybeans, 43.5 mbu needed; 34.1 last week

  • Export Inspections released at 10 am CDT; Wheat, 17.7 mbu needed; 17.1 last week

  • ATI Research: 5-year avg. for U.S. winter wheat planting progress increases approx. 13% from Sep. 17-24 to 28%

  • T-storm Weather: Widespread rain wipes out dryness in the U.S. HRW wheat belt through midweek

ENERGY

  • Firm: CLX17+$0.01 @ $51.04; EBX+$0.50 @ $57.36; EBX-QCLX+$.48RBX+.0133; NGX, +.0009; HOX, +.0116

  • Cash ethanol markets were mixed on Friday: Chicago and Gulf up 1 ¼; New York off ½; Dallas and Tampa firmed ½; and LA was unchanged at $1.72 per gallon

  • Ethanol RINs firmed were higher on Friday: 2016’s and 2017’s added 1 1/8 to 82 ¼-84

  • The Oct RBOB/Oct ethanol spread gained $.0216 on Friday, settling at +$.15440/gallon   

  LIVESTOCK/POULTRY                                    &nbs​p;                        ​;                  

  • Choice boxed beef values firmed 9-cents on Friday to $191.60, and are 18-cents higher vs. last week

  • Cattle on Feed: Sep 1 on feed, 103.6% (102.7% avg est); Aug. place, 102.6% (97.3%); Aug. Market, 105.9% (105.8%)

  • USDA mandatory pork carcass cutout value declined 52-cents on Friday to $72.26, and is down $5.10 vs. a week ago

  • CME Lean Hog Index was $1.04 lower on Fri. at $59.08.  October futures fell $1.625 and are $3.38 below the index
